Model 787-500-M12 Low-Frequency Accelerometer

Brand: Wilcoxon Sensing Technologies
Wilcoxon’s side-exit 787-500-M12 high-sensitivity broadband sensor is supplied with the popular 4 pin M12 connector. The accelerometer offers an interior sensing element capable of producing 500 mV/g. The low-end frequency cutoff of the amplifier is designed to offer clear signals down to 0.2 Hz.

The low-end frequency response makes it ideal for slow-speed applications such as wind turbine generators and cooling towers. Broadband frequency response to 10,000 Hz means the sensor is capable of detecting signals of early bearing fault, gearbox wear, and other high-speed applications such as spindles.

Specifications

Approvals & Certifications

  • CE

Approvals & Certifications

  • ISO 9001

Electrical Connectors

  • Cable (J10 / J9T2A)
  • Output Connector: M12 4-Pin

Element

  • Sensing Element Design: PZT, Shear

Enclosure, Body Material

  • 316L Stainless Steel

Frequency

  • Frequency Response (± 10 %): 0.5 to 5,000 Hz
  • Frequency Response (± 3 dB): 0.2 to 10,000 Hz
  • Resonance Frequency: 22 kHz

Mounting

  • M6 Captive Screw, 0.046” Diameter Safety Wire Hole

Noise

  • Electrical Noise, Equivalent G, Nominal (Broadband: 2.5 Hz to 25 kHz): 250 μg
  • Electrical Noise, Equivalent G, Nominal (Spectral: 10 Hz): 2.5 μg/√Hz
  • Electrical Noise, Equivalent G, Nominal (Spectral: 100, 1,000 Hz): 1.5 μg/√Hz

Non-Linearity

  • Amplitude Non-Linearity: 1 %

Output Impedence

  • Maximum 100 Ω

Power Requirement

  • 18-30 Vdc
  • Current Regulating Diode: 2-10 mA

Range

  • Acceleration Range, Vdc > 22 V: 10 G Peak

Seal Type

  • Hermetic

Sensitivity

  • Base Strain Sensitivity, Max.
  • Electromagnetic Sensitivity, Equivalent G, Max.
  • Sensitivity, ± 10 %, 25° C (77° F): 500 mV/g
  • Transverse Sensitivity: Max. 5 % of axial

Shock

  • Shock Limit: 5,000 G Peak

Temperature Range

  • -50° to 120° C (-58° to 248° F)

Vibration

  • Vibration Limit: 500 G Peak

Voltage

  • Bias Output Voltage: 12 Vdc
